Job Description:

Assistant Maintenance Engineer

Field Based, covering London/South East - Ideally Based in East London/Essex/Medway area

Salary: Up to £30K plus overtime (time and a half), 24 days holiday

Working Hours: Monday to Friday plus weekend overtime (1 weekend in 2 rota)

Are you a Mechanical Engineer seeking a career in Maintenance Engineering? This role offers training and development opportunities while you earn, working alongside Lead Engineers to enhance your skills. The work involves maintaining machinery on prestigious construction sites, with earnings potential increased through overtime. The focus will be on the mechanical maintenance of height safety cradles used primarily in the construction sector.

The Role
  • Full-time permanent position with weekend overtime, offering career development in maintenance.
  • Field-based role covering London/South East, working at height.
  • Mechanical maintenance of safety cradles.
  • Planned maintenance and repair work.
The Person
  • Background in Mechanical Engineering, academic or practical.
  • Seeking a career in Maintenance Engineering.
  • Experience or willingness to work at height.
